FAQs

  • Psychotherapy, also known as talk therapy, involves a therapeutic relationship between you and a trained therapist. The goal is to help you address emotional, psychological, or behavioral challenges by exploring your thoughts, feelings, and behaviors in a safe, non-judgmental environment. Different therapeutic approaches, such as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T), Solution-focused, Narrative therapy, Client-centered, and others, may be used to help you reach your personal goals.

  • Psychotherapy can help with a wide range of issues, including:

    • Anxiety, stress, and panic attacks

    • Depression and sadness

    • Trauma and PTSD

    • Relationship issues

    • Low self-esteem and self-worth

    • Grief and loss

    • Life transitions (e.g., divorce, job loss)

    • Anger management

    Each session is personalized to address your unique concerns and challenges.

  • The length of therapy varies for each individual. Some people may find relief in just a few sessions, while others may benefit from longer-term therapy. The duration depends on your goals, the nature of the issue you are addressing, and how actively you engage in the process. I will work with you to set realistic goals and periodically reassess your progress.

  • In a typical therapy session, you will have the opportunity to discuss your thoughts, feelings, and any challenges you’re facing. The therapist will ask questions to better understand your situation and offer support, strategies, or coping skills based on the therapeutic approach being used. Sessions generally last 50 minutes, but this can vary depending on the therapist's practice.

  • Yes, confidentiality is one of the most important aspects of psychotherapy. What you discuss in therapy is generally kept private. However, there are exceptions to confidentiality, such as:

    • If you or someone else is at risk of harm

    • If there is suspicion of abuse or neglect

    • If required by law (e.g., in cases of certain legal proceedings)

    You will always be informed if confidentiality needs to be broken for any of these reasons.

  • The terms “psychotherapy” and “counseling” are often used interchangeably, but psychotherapy typically refers to a deeper, more long-term treatment for mental health and emotional issues. Counseling may focus on shorter-term or situational problems, but both approaches aim to provide support, guidance, and coping strategies. I am both a registered Psychotherapist, and a certified Counselor, therefore, offer both services.

  • Yes, psychotherapy is highly effective for addressing trauma. Trauma therapy can help individuals process traumatic experiences, reduce symptoms of PTSD, and develop healthier coping mechanisms. Therapists often use specialized approaches like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), EMDR (Eye Movement Desensitization and Reprocessing), or other trauma-informed therapies.
